怎么把excel表格一行内容变成两行

怎么把excel表格一行内容变成两行

在Excel中,要把一行内容变成两行,可以通过合并单元格、使用公式、手动调整等多种方法。手动调整是最简单直接的方式,它适用于较少数据的场景,下面将详细介绍这种方法。


一、手动调整

1. 选择目标单元格

首先,选择你想要拆分的单元格。例如,你想把A1单元格中的内容拆分成两行。

2. 进入编辑模式

双击A1单元格,进入编辑模式,或按下F2键。

3. 插入换行符

将光标放在你希望换行的位置,然后按下Alt+Enter键。这将插入一个换行符,把单元格内容拆分成两行。

4. 调整行高

拆分后的内容可能会超出单元格的显示范围,你可以通过拖动行号来手动调整行高,使所有内容都显示出来。

二、使用公式

1. 准备数据

假设你有一行数据在A1单元格中,内容是"Hello World",并且你希望把它拆分成"Hello"和"World"两行。

2. 使用LEFT和RIGHT函数

在A2单元格中,输入以下公式:

=LEFT(A1, FIND(" ", A1) - 1)

这个公式会提取A1单元格中第一个空格之前的所有字符。

在A3单元格中,输入以下公式:

=RIGHT(A1, LEN(A1) - FIND(" ", A1))

这个公式会提取A1单元格中第一个空格之后的所有字符。

3. 结果

这样,A1单元格的内容"Hello World"就被拆分成了A2单元格的"Hello"和A3单元格的"World"。

三、合并单元格

1. 选择目标区域

选择你想要合并的单元格区域。例如,你想把A1单元格中的内容拆分成两行,并显示在A1和A2单元格中。

2. 合并单元格

在Excel工具栏中,点击“合并单元格”按钮,将A1和A2单元格合并成一个单元格。

3. 插入换行符

双击合并后的单元格,进入编辑模式,按下Alt+Enter键插入换行符。

4. 调整行高

拖动行号来手动调整行高,使所有内容都显示出来。

四、VBA宏

如果你需要处理大量数据,使用VBA宏是一种高效的方法。

1. 打开开发者工具

点击“开发工具”选项卡,然后点击“Visual Basic”。

2. 编写宏

在Visual Basic编辑器中,插入一个新模块,然后输入以下代码:

Sub SplitCell()

Dim cell As Range

For Each cell In Selection

If InStr(cell.Value, " ") > 0 Then

cell.Offset(1, 0).Value = Mid(cell.Value, InStr(cell.Value, " ") + 1)

cell.Value = Left(cell.Value, InStr(cell.Value, " ") - 1)

End If

Next cell

End Sub

3. 运行宏

选择你想要拆分的单元格,然后运行这个宏。它会自动将选定单元格中的内容拆分成两行。

五、使用Power Query

Power Query是Excel中的一个强大工具,适用于复杂的数据处理需求。

1. 导入数据

点击“数据”选项卡,然后点击“从表格/范围”。

2. 打开Power Query编辑器

在Power Query编辑器中,选择你想要拆分的列,点击“拆分列”按钮,然后选择“按分隔符”。

3. 选择分隔符

在弹出的对话框中,选择你想要使用的分隔符,例如空格,然后点击“确定”。

4. 加载数据

编辑完成后,点击“关闭并加载”,将拆分后的数据加载回Excel。

总结

以上几种方法各有优缺点,手动调整适用于简单场景使用公式适用于中等复杂度的数据合并单元格适用于需要显示在一个单元格中的情况VBA宏和Power Query适用于大量数据处理。选择合适的方法可以极大地提高你的工作效率。

相关问答FAQs:

1. 为什么我想把Excel表格中的一行内容变成两行?

您可能需要将一行内容分成两行的原因有很多。例如,可能因为内容太长而需要换行,或者为了更好地展示数据而需要调整布局。

2. 如何将Excel表格中的一行内容分成两行?

要将一行内容分成两行,您可以按照以下步骤操作:

  • 选中您要分割的那一行。
  • 在Excel的菜单栏中,选择“开始”选项卡。
  • 在“对齐”组中,找到“换行”按钮,点击它。
  • 这样,原来的一行内容就会被分成两行,其中的文本会自动换行显示。

3. 如何调整Excel表格中的行高以适应分成两行的内容?

一旦您将一行内容分成两行,您可能需要调整行高以适应新的布局。您可以按照以下步骤进行操作:

  • 选中您分割成两行的那一行。
  • 将鼠标放在行号上,鼠标会变成双向箭头。
  • 按住鼠标左键,向上或向下拖动,调整行高。
  • 松开鼠标左键后,行高会根据您的拖动调整为合适的大小。

这样,您就可以将Excel表格中的一行内容变成两行,并且调整行高以适应新的布局。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4512361

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部